Highlights:

The House Science, Space, and Technology Committee held a hearing on the urgent need to scale up climate solutions. The hearing was held in response to the findings from the latest U.N.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change report. To learn more about innovative climate solutions, check out EESI’s briefing series, Scaling Up Innovation to Drive Down Emissions.

The House Natural Resources Committee held a hearing to explore the risks and opportunities of storing carbon from carbon capture and storage (CCS) activities offshore in the Gulf of Mexico.

Hearings

THE OPPORTUNITIES AND RISKS OF OFFSHORE CARBON STORAGE IN THE GULF OF MEXICO

Committee on Natural Resources: Subcommittee on Energy and Mineral Resources held a hearing entitled ``The Opportunities and Risks of Offshore Carbon Storage in the Gulf of Mexico''. Testimony was heard from public witnesses.

PREVENTING PANDEMICS THROUGH US WILDLIFE-BORNE DISEASE SURVEILLANCE

Committee on Natural Resources: Subcommittee on Oversight and Investigations held a hearing entitled ``Preventing Pandemics through US Wildlife-borne Disease Surveillance''. Testimony was heard from Anne Kinsinger, Associate Director for Ecosystems, U.S. Geological Survey, Department of the Interior; and public witnesses.

NOW OR NEVER: THE URGENT NEED FOR AMBITIOUS CLIMATE ACTION

Committee on Science, Space, and Technology: Full Committee held a hearing entitled ``Now or Never: The Urgent Need for Ambitious Climate Action''. Testimony was heard from Ko Barrett, Vice-Chair,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change, Senior Advisor for Climate, National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ration, Department of Commerce; Daniella Levine Cava, Mayor, Miami-Dade County, Florida; and public witnesses.
